/* Magic values that %ebp might be set to when returning to the
dispatcher. The only other legitimate value is to point to the
start of VG_(baseBlock). These also are return values from
VG_(run_innerloop) to the scheduler.
EBP means %ebp can legitimately have this value when a basic block
returns to the dispatch loop. TRC means that this value is a valid
thread return code, which the dispatch loop may return to the
scheduler. */
#define VG_TRC_EBP_JMP_SYSCALL 19 /* EBP and TRC */
#define VG_TRC_EBP_JMP_CLIENTREQ 23 /* EBP and TRC */
#define VG_TRC_EBP_JMP_YIELD 27 /* EBP and TRC */
#define VG_TRC_INNER_FASTMISS 31 /* TRC only; means fast-cache miss. */
#define VG_TRC_INNER_COUNTERZERO 29 /* TRC only; means bb ctr == 0 */
#define VG_TRC_UNRESUMABLE_SIGNAL 37 /* TRC only; got sigsegv/sigbus */
/* Constants for the fast translation lookup cache. */
#define VG_TT_FAST_BITS 15
#define VG_TT_FAST_SIZE (1 << VG_TT_FAST_BITS)
#define VG_TT_FAST_MASK ((VG_TT_FAST_SIZE) - 1)
